How do solar-powered lanterns work?

Solar-powered lanterns are a great way to illuminate outdoor spaces while being environmentally friendly. They operate using a few key components that work together to harness sunlight and convert it into usable energy.

Solar Panels

The primary component of a solar lantern is its solar panel. These panels are made up of many small photovoltaic cells that collect sunlight and convert it into electrical energy. When the sun shines, these cells generate electricity.

Battery Storage

This generated electricity is stored in rechargeable batteries located within the lantern. The batteries ensure that the lantern can function even when the sun isn't shining, providing light after dark.

LED Bulbs

Once the batteries are charged, solar-powered lanterns use LED bulbs to produce light. LEDs are energy-efficient and can provide bright illumination with minimal power consumption, making them ideal for solar applications.

Light Sensor

Many solar lanterns are equipped with a light sensor that automatically turns the lantern on at dusk and off at dawn, ensuring they operate only when needed.

By harnessing the sun's energy, solar-powered lanterns are not only cost-effective but also help reduce carbon footprints!

What are the maintenance requirements for solar-powered devices?

Solar-powered devices are an excellent investment for sustainable energy. However, to ensure their longevity and efficiency, proper maintenance is essential. Here are some key maintenance requirements for solar-powered devices:

Regular Cleaning

Dust, dirt, and debris can accumulate on solar panels, reducing their efficiency. It's advisable to clean them every few months. Use a soft cloth or a sponge with mild soap and water to avoid scratching the surface.

Check for Obstructions

Ensure that there are no overhanging branches or nearby buildings that could cast shadows on your solar devices. Regularly check and trim any plants that may block sunlight.

Inspect Connections

Periodically check the wiring and connections for any signs of wear or damage. Loose or corroded connections can affect the performance of your solar devices and may require professional attention.

Monitor Performance

Keep track of the energy output of your solar devices. If you notice a significant drop in performance, it may indicate a maintenance issue that needs to be addressed.

Professional Inspections

Consider scheduling a professional inspection at least once a year to ensure everything is functioning correctly. Professionals can identify potential problems that may not be visible during regular checks.

By following these simple maintenance tips, you can enhance the lifespan and efficiency of your solar-powered devices, ensuring you get the most out of your investment.

How Does Weather Affect the Efficiency of Solar-Powered Drones and Lanterns?

Solar-powered drones and lanterns rely heavily on sunlight to function optimally. Weather conditions play a crucial role in their performance. Understanding this relationship can help users maximize the efficiency of these innovative technologies.

Sunlight Availability

Cloudy days significantly reduce the amount of sunlight that solar panels receive. This leads to lower energy production, affecting battery life and overall performance. In contrast, sunny days enhance the charging capacity of these devices, allowing them to operate longer.

Temperature Impact

Extreme temperatures can also affect solar-powered devices. High heat may cause overheating, potentially damaging the sensitive electronics in drones and lanterns. Conversely, very cold temperatures can lead to decreased battery efficiency, limiting the operational time of these products.

Wind and Rain Considerations

Windy conditions can influence the stability and control of solar-powered drones. Rain can obstruct solar panels, making it harder for them to capture sunlight. Users should consider these factors when planning to use their solar-powered technology in adverse weather conditions.

In summary, the efficiency of solar-powered drones and lanterns depends significantly on weather. By being aware of how solar energy production is impacted, users can better plan their activities and ensure optimal performance.

What Safety Considerations Should Be Taken Into Account with Solar-Powered Devices?

Solar-powered devices are becoming increasingly popular due to their environmental benefits and energy efficiency. However, safety considerations are crucial to ensure their safe use.

1. Electrical Safety

Always check for any exposed wiring or connections that could cause electric shocks. Regular maintenance can help identify potential issues before they become dangerous.

2. Fire Risks

Solar panels and batteries can pose fire hazards if they overheat. Ensure devices are installed in well-ventilated areas and are compliant with local fire safety regulations.

3. Weather Resilience

Consider the durability of solar devices against extreme weather conditions. Ensure they are waterproof and can withstand high winds to avoid accidents and damage.

4. Battery Safety

Lithium-ion batteries, often used in solar-powered devices, should be handled carefully. Store them in a cool, dry place and avoid overcharging to prevent explosions or fires.

By keeping these safety considerations in mind, you can enjoy the benefits of solar-powered devices while minimizing risks.
